About Copycat (1995) — A Gripping Thriller That Will Leave You Breathless
In the gripping thriller Copycat (1995), director Jon Amiel weaves a tale of obsession and cat-and-mouse suspense. The film centers around an agoraphobic psychologist, Dr. Helen Hudson, played by Sigourney Weaver, and a determined detective, M.J. Monahan, portrayed by Holly Hunter. Together, they must outsmart a serial killer who's emulating the most notorious murderers in history. As the body count rises, the atmosphere becomes increasingly tense, blurring the lines between reality and madness. With a runtime of 124 minutes, this crime thriller keeps viewers on the edge of their seats, questioning the true nature of evil and the darkness that lurks within. As Dr. Hudson and Detective Monahan dig deeper, they uncover a trail of gruesome killings that challenge their perceptions of justice and morality. The performances by the cast, including Dermot Mulroney and William McNamara, add depth to the narrative, making Copycat (1995) a thought-provoking and unsettling experience.
